Abducted Ekiti School Pupils, Teachers Discharged From Hospital

February 12, (THEWILL) – The five abducted pupils and three teachers of The Apostolic Faith Group of Schools, Emure-Ekiti, Ekiti State, recently released by their abductors, have been discharged from hospital, on Sunday.

The kidnappers had on January 29, intercepted a private school bus and abducted nine persons, including five pupils, three female teachers and the bus driver.
While the kidnappers had released the victims, the bus driver was reportedly killed after the assailants had collected ransom.

Upon their release from the kidnappers’ den, the Ekiti State Government took custody of the victims and checked them into the Ekiti State University Teaching Hospital, for medical attention.

However, the state’s Commissioner for Health, Dr Oyebanji Filani, confirmed that the pupils and their teachers were discharged on Sunday.

“After ensuring their release, we had to ensure that they were properly treated by various medical teams. They have been discharged, we will be returning them to their community”, said Filani.
